Description
【考案の詳細な説明】
(産業上の利用分野)
この考案は、ケーブルトレイ上に電線を延線す
る際に、電線をけん引するロープと電線とのより
を除去するための分離ローラ装置に関するもので
ある。[Detailed description of the invention] (Industrial application field) This invention relates to a separation roller device for removing twists between the wire and the rope that pulls the wire when extending the wire onto a cable tray. It is.
(従来の技術)
従来電線の延線作業は、ケーブルトレイに所定
間隔を置いて多数取付けた案内ローラに、けん引
ロープを掛けて循環させ、これをけん引装置で引
まわし、このけん引ロープに電線の端部を次々に
結び付けて夫々所定位置まで引いていくようにし
て行われている。(Prior art) Conventional electric wire extension work involves hanging a towing rope around a number of guide rollers installed at predetermined intervals on a cable tray, circulating it, pulling it with a traction device, and attaching the wire to the towing rope. This is done by tying the ends one after another and pulling each end to a predetermined position.
(考案が解決しようとする問題点)
上記従来の延線方法にあつては、長い延線の途
上においてけん引ロープと電線とによりが生じ、
電線のロープからの分離に手数を要する事態が生
じるという問題点がある。この考案は延線途上で
電線とけんいんロープとを強制的に分離させ、上
記従来の問題点を解決しようとするものである。(Problems to be solved by the invention) In the conventional wire extension method described above, twisting occurs between the tow rope and the electric wire during a long wire extension.
There is a problem in that it takes time and effort to separate the electric wire from the rope. This invention attempts to solve the above-mentioned conventional problems by forcibly separating the electric wire and the rope during the wire extension.
(問題点を解決するための手段)
この考案においては、けん引ロープRが嵌合す
る環状溝5aを外周に有する大径ローラ5を相対
的に反けん引方向側に配置し、自重によりずり落
ちる電線を大径ローラ5の傾斜側面5bに沿つて
けん引ロープRから分離させるようにし、その前
方に、けん引ロープRと電線Wとの間に割込み可
能な鍔10cを有する分離ローラ10を配置し
た。(Means for solving the problem) In this invention, the large-diameter roller 5, which has an annular groove 5a on its outer periphery into which the towing rope R fits, is relatively arranged on the opposite side of the towing direction, thereby preventing the electric wire from slipping down due to its own weight. The large-diameter roller 5 is separated from the towing rope R along the inclined side surface 5b, and a separating roller 10 having a collar 10c that can be inserted between the towing rope R and the electric wire W is arranged in front of the large-diameter roller 5.
(作用)
けん引ロープRと電線Wとがよれた状態で大径
ローラ5まで引かれて来ると、けん引ロープRは
大径ローラ5の外周環状溝5aに嵌つているの
で、電線Wと分かれ、電線Wは自重により大径ロ
ーラ5の傾斜側面5bに沿つてロープRから離れ
ながら下方へややずり落ちる。こうして大径ロー
ラ5を通過すると次いで前方ローラ装置7の割込
鍔10cがけん引ロープRと電線Wとの間に割込
み完全に両者を分離させる。(Function) When the towing rope R and the electric wire W are pulled to the large diameter roller 5 in a twisted state, the towing rope R is fitted into the outer circumferential annular groove 5a of the large diameter roller 5, so it separates from the electric wire W. Due to its own weight, the electric wire W slips slightly downward along the inclined side surface 5b of the large-diameter roller 5 while separating from the rope R. After passing through the large-diameter roller 5 in this manner, the cutting collar 10c of the front roller device 7 cuts in between the tow rope R and the electric wire W to completely separate them.
(実施例)
第1,2図の後方ローラ装置1は、けん引ロー
プRと電線Wが相対的に先にこれを通過するよ
う、ケーブルトレイT上後方に取付けられる。第
1,2図において、断面略U字状のブラケツト2
は、軸3を水平に軸承している。軸3には、一端
部寄に大径ローラ5が、またその側部に隣接して
小径ローラ4が夫々固着されている。大径ローラ
5は、外周に、けん引ロープRが嵌まる断面円弧
状の環状溝5aを有し、また小径ローラ4側に円
錐形状に膨んだ傾斜側面5bを有する。小径ロー
ラ4は、反大径ローラ側の端に鍔4aを有する。
またブラケツト2には、大径ローラ5側の側部
に、大径ローラ5に沿うように起立したガイド板
6が固定されている。(Embodiment) The rear roller device 1 shown in FIGS. 1 and 2 is attached to the rear of the cable tray T so that the tow rope R and the electric wire W pass through it relatively first. In Figures 1 and 2, a bracket 2 having a substantially U-shaped cross section is shown.
supports the shaft 3 horizontally. A large diameter roller 5 is fixed to the shaft 3 near one end, and a small diameter roller 4 is fixed adjacent to the side thereof. The large diameter roller 5 has an annular groove 5a having an arcuate cross section on its outer periphery, into which the traction rope R is fitted, and also has an inclined side surface 5b that swells into a conical shape on the small diameter roller 4 side. The small diameter roller 4 has a flange 4a at the end opposite to the large diameter roller.
Further, a guide plate 6 that stands up along the large diameter roller 5 is fixed to the side of the bracket 2 on the large diameter roller 5 side.
第3,4図における前方ローラ装置7は、けん
引ロープRと電線Wが相対的に前記後方ローラ装
置1よりも後にこれを通過するよう、ケーブルト
レイT上前方に取付けられている。第3,4図に
おいて、断面略U字状のブラケツト8は、軸9を
水平に軸承している。軸9には分離ローラ10が
固着されている。分離ローラ10は両端に鍔10
a,10bを有し、中間部に大径の割込鍔10c
を有する。割込鍔10cは、後方ローラ装置1の
大径ローラ5によつて分けられたけん引ロープR
と電線Wとの間へ割込めるよう大径ローラ5の側
部に対応するよう配置されている。しかして、鍔
10aと割込鍔10c間にはけん引ロープ通過凹
所11が、また鍔10bと割込鍔10cとの間に
は電線通過凹所12が形成されている。 The front roller device 7 in FIGS. 3 and 4 is attached to the front of the cable tray T so that the tow rope R and the electric wire W pass through it relatively after the rear roller device 1. In FIGS. 3 and 4, a bracket 8 having a substantially U-shaped cross section supports a shaft 9 horizontally. A separation roller 10 is fixed to the shaft 9. The separation roller 10 has flanges 10 on both ends.
a, 10b, and a large diameter interrupting collar 10c in the middle part.
has. The split collar 10c is a tow rope R divided by the large diameter roller 5 of the rear roller device 1.
It is arranged so as to correspond to the side of the large-diameter roller 5 so that it can be inserted between the wire and the electric wire W. Thus, a towing rope passage recess 11 is formed between the collar 10a and the inserting collar 10c, and a wire passing recess 12 is formed between the collar 10b and the inserting collar 10c.
2つのローラ装置1,7から成る本考案の分離
ローラ装置は、第5図のように、ケーブルトレイ
Tの側部に並べて設置される。後方ローラ装置1
は、後方即ち、電線の下進行方向側に、前方ロー
ラ装置は、前方即ち、電線の進行方向側に夫々固
着される。 The separating roller device of the present invention, which is composed of two roller devices 1 and 7, is installed side by side on the side of the cable tray T, as shown in FIG. Rear roller device 1
is fixed to the rear, that is, to the side in the downward direction of the electric wire, and the front roller device is fixed to the front, that is, to the side in the direction of movement of the electric wire.
けん引ロープRと電線Wは、途上で多数のガイ
ドローラに掛回わされてケーブルトレイTに沿つ
てけん引されて来る。そして、特にケーブルトレ
イTの屈折部では、垂直のガイドローラの側面に
掛回されてくるので、ここでけん引ロープRと電
線Wとのよりが生じ易い。このよりを除去するた
めに本考案の装置が用いられる。即ち、けん引ロ
ープRと電線Wとがよれた状態でまず後方ローラ
装置1まで来ると、けん引ロープRが大径ローラ
5の外周溝5aに嵌るので、電線Wはけん引ロー
プRから離れて自重により傾斜側面5bを下方へ
ずり落ちる。電線Wとけん引ロープRとが互いに
分離した状態で後方ローラ装置1を通過後、すぐ
に前方ローラ装置7に到り、これの割込鍔10c
が電線W、けん引ロープR間に割込み、両者を完
全に分離し、両者のよりを除去する。けん引ロー
プRと電線Wは、夫々凹所11,12内を並行し
て走行する。 The towing rope R and the electric wire W are wound around a large number of guide rollers on the way and are pulled along the cable tray T. Particularly at the bent portion of the cable tray T, the tow rope R and the electric wire W are likely to become twisted at this point because the cable is wrapped around the side surface of the vertical guide roller. The device of the present invention is used to remove this twist. That is, when the tow rope R and the electric wire W come to the rear roller device 1 in a twisted state, the tow rope R fits into the outer circumferential groove 5a of the large diameter roller 5, so the electric wire W separates from the tow rope R and is twisted by its own weight. It slides down the inclined side surface 5b. After the electric wire W and the tow rope R pass through the rear roller device 1 in a state where they are separated from each other, they immediately reach the front roller device 7, and the cut-in collar 10c of this
inserts between the electric wire W and the tow rope R, completely separating them and removing the twist between them. The towing rope R and the electric wire W run in parallel within the recesses 11 and 12, respectively.
(考案の効果)
この考案においては、後方ローラ装置1の大径
ローラ5によりけん引ロープRと電線Wとを無理
なく分割した後、前方ローラ装置7の割込鍔10
cにより両者を完全に分離させて、よりをスムー
ズに除去することができる。(Effect of the invention) In this invention, after the towing rope R and the electric wire W are easily divided by the large-diameter roller 5 of the rear roller device 1, the cutting collar 10 of the front roller device 7
By c, the two can be completely separated and the twist can be removed smoothly.
